Yes, hormone imbalance can cause weight gain, as well as many other symptoms, such as … WebPregnancy hormones cause many hairs in the growing phase (anagen) to suddenly enter the resting phase (telogen). A few months later, you lose that hair. You typically have 80,000 to 120,000 hairs on your scalp and shed up to 100 hairs per day. In postpartum hair loss, you lose more than 100 hairs daily.

Web17 feb. 2024 · Hormonal changes may trigger symptoms of postpartum depression. When you are pregnant, levels of the female hormones estrogen and progesterone are the highest they’ll ever be. In the first 24 hours after childbirth, hormone levels quickly drop back to normal, pre-pregnancy levels. WebAgain, totally normal. During the postpartum period, your vaginal scent will shift due to a number of factors like bleeding, moisture, and changes to your pH balance. Immediately after giving birth, your uterus is going through a process of cleaning itself out. The cleanup process involves the secretion of a bloody discharge called lochia.
